The 100-Country Summit 2025 (hosted by One Million Leaders and NELIS) is a global virtual gathering designed to unite 10,000+ young leaders worldwide. The Africa edition includes an African Youth Virtual Town Hall bringing together thousands of youth leaders to co-create the African Youth Vision 2040 Framework — a document intended for sharing with ECOWAS, African Union, AfDB and national governments.
Host Institution
Hosted by One Million Leaders (OML) in partnership with NELIS — organizations focused on leadership development and youth empowerment across continents. Speakers include leaders from networks such as Ashoka Africa.
